Dental fillings are unfortunately very common in the UK With 84% of adults having at least one or more fillings and each of those adults having on average 7 fillings. This is a direct result of only 42% of adults using a toothbrush and toothpaste for their oral care and only 21% of adults visiting the dentist annually.

Web5 mrt. 2010 · 38.7K Posts. Basic charge, as you say is £16.50 fir check up'clean. If you have to go back for fillings extractions it is the next band up, £40 odd pound, per whole treatment. So a check up and fillings/extractions is band 2. check up, fillings, extractions, crowns etc is in the £200 plus band. Its all Per Course.
